Photosynthesis happens in two distinct stages that work together like a perfectly coordinated team. The light reactions capture sunlight using chlorophyll and convert it into chemical energy (ATP), whilst splitting water molecules to release oxygen.
Carbon fixation then takes over, using enzyme-controlled reactions to combine the hydrogen and ATP from stage one with carbon dioxide to create sugar. This stage doesn't need direct sunlight, which is why it can continue even in dim conditions.
The simple word equation summarises everything: light energy + carbon dioxide + water → sugar + oxygen. This equation will come up repeatedly in your exams, so make sure you know it inside out.
Limiting factors like carbon dioxide concentration, light intensity, and temperature can slow down photosynthesis. Understanding how these factors work helps explain why plants grow differently in various conditions.

Your main goal is to master the word summary for photosynthesis and understand what happens in each of the two stages. You'll need to identify the raw materials (what goes in) and products (what comes out) for both stages.
Don't forget about what happens to the sugar once it's made - plants don't just leave it sitting around! They use it for energy through respiration or convert it into starch for storage and cellulose for structure.
Limiting factor graphs will definitely appear in your assessments, so practise reading and analysing them. These graphs show you how changing one factor (like light intensity) affects the rate of photosynthesis.

The photosynthesis word equation is your most important takeaway from this entire topic. Light energy + carbon dioxide + water → sugar + oxygen captures everything in one simple sentence.
This equation tells you exactly what plants need (the reactants) and what they produce (the products). Light energy drives the whole process, whilst carbon dioxide and water provide the raw materials.
The sugar produced becomes the plant's food source, and oxygen gets released into the atmosphere - lucky for us, since that's what we breathe!
